Output 8d597ed40b3956dded79d1b917a680e2a709c5f55c0114603d8a0207977759e6:1

value
83921
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e7d69fb607a26050627fd90a8880ed530b35b11 OP_EQUAL
address
35vqFHUb4aFYQttGcUqmsQae5QcBkVeo71
transaction
8d597ed40b3956dded79d1b917a680e2a709c5f55c0114603d8a0207977759e6
confirmations
159661
spent
true